In one way, it is having Microsoft as the landlord. Microsoft has introduced Windows Azure, as part of its cloud computing concept:
“…Windows Azure is intended to provide businesses with a set of services to easily build, support and integrate their Web sites with other Microsoft applications, Mr. Ozzie added.
While the company announced Windows Azure, it remains to be seen how the platform will integrate with Windows 7, its next-generation operating system the company is expected to reveal Tuesday.”
link: Microsoft launches Web-based Windows Azure
This leads to speculation as to how soon Google will make an announcement in this sector. “Cloud computing” will be an oft-heard term; the competition has escalated.
Catherine Forsythe



